What are some common challenges faced by Volunteer Coordinators when managing large groups of volunteers?

Volunteer Coordinators often face challenges such as ensuring effective communication, maintaining volunteer engagement, and balancing diverse skill levels within large groups. Coordinating schedules, providing adequate training, and fostering a sense of community are crucial to keeping volunteers motivated and aligned with organizational goals. Addressing these challenges proactively helps create a positive experience for both the volunteers and the organization, ultimately leading to more successful project outcomes.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Volunteer Coordinator,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Volunteer Coordinator, you need strong organizational skills, experience in volunteer management, and often a background in nonprofit work or human resources. Familiarity with volunteer management software, scheduling tools, and record-keeping systems is typically important. Excellent interpersonal communication, conflict resolution, and motivational skills help build effective relationships with diverse volunteers. These skills ensure smooth program operations, volunteer satisfaction, and the achievement of organizational goals.

Cantata Adult Life Services, formerly known as The British Home, is a nonprofit, mission-driven community with over 100 years of experience, offering a full continuum of care on a beautiful 10-acre campus in Brookfield, Illinois. We are seeking strong, compassionate leaders to join our team and help us continue enriching the lives of older adults through exceptional care and a vibrant community. 


Position Summary:
Cantata is seeking compassionate and dependable volunteers who are passionate about making a positive difference in the lives of older adults. Volunteers play an important role in helping create a warm, engaging, and supportive environment for our residents and community members.


Volunteer Responsibilities:
Spend time visiting, socializing, and providing companionship to residents
Assist with resident activities, games, crafts, events, and special programs
Support recreational, gardening, music, fitness, or arts programs
Help during community events, holiday celebrations, and family functions
Assist at the reception desk, including answering phones, greeting visitors, directing guests, and providing general front desk support
Support dining services by assisting with meal setup, beverage service, table preparation, and resident hospitality in the dining room
Assist with light housekeeping tasks such as organizing activity spaces, wiping tables, tidying common areas, and preparing rooms for events
Provide support with light maintenance-related tasks such as organizing supplies, simple outdoor cleanup, decorating, or assisting the maintenance team with non-technical duties
Deliver friendly conversation, emotional support, and engagement to residents throughout the community
Assist staff with non-clinical tasks and day-to-day community support as needed

Requirements

Qualifications:
Friendly, compassionate, and respectful attitude
Strong communication and interpersonal skills
Dependable and punctual
Ability to work well with seniors and team members
Must complete any required onboarding or background screening


Schedule:
Flexible volunteer opportunities are available weekdays, evenings, and weekends based on availability and community needs.


Why Volunteer at Cantata?
Make a meaningful impact in the lives of seniors
Gain valuable experience in healthcare and senior living
Become part of a caring and mission-driven community
Build relationships and create lasting memories
